Management of Retropharyngeal Lymph Node Metastases in Thyroid Cancer

open access: yesHead &Neck,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Background Retropharyngeal lymph node (RPLN) metastases in thyroid cancer are rare, with optimal management underreported. Methods Retrospective study of consecutive thyroid cancer patients with RPLN metastases treated at MD Anderson Cancer Center between 2000 and 2024.

Segmental Tracheal Resection for Thyroid Cancer: Perioperative Morbidity, Locoregional Control, and Survival

open access: yesHead &Neck,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Background Segmental tracheal resection is rarely needed for advanced thyroid cancer but is among the most complex, high‐risk thyroid surgeries. Methods Retrospective study of patients undergoing segmental tracheal resection for thyroid cancer at MD Anderson Cancer Center (2005–2024).
